Restaurants and cafes need more than a basic billing app. During lunch rush or evening service, the team must capture orders quickly, send them to the kitchen clearly, track table flow, manage modifiers, and complete payment without confusion.
That is why many owners searching for the best POS system in Sri Lanka realize that food service needs a very different workflow from normal retail. SmartBillPos is built for that through a restaurant mode that treats billing as order capture, kitchen coordination, and service flow, not just invoice printing.
What a Restaurant POS Must Do Well
A strong restaurant POS should support the full service cycle:
- capture orders quickly
- assign dine-in orders to tables
- support takeaway and delivery flows
- send Kitchen Order Tickets clearly
- track order ownership
- update kitchen status
- handle modifiers and notes
- complete billing at the right stage
These are the basics restaurant owners should expect from a serious POS system in Sri Lanka for food businesses.
Why Restaurants Outgrow Generic Billing Tools
Many restaurants begin with a simple billing setup because it feels cheaper or easier. The problem appears when operations get busier:
- dine-in and takeaway orders get mixed up
- kitchen instructions are missed
- tables are harder to track
- bill edits become messy
- order ownership is unclear
At that point, the software is no longer just a billing issue. It becomes a service issue.
How SmartBillPos Restaurant Mode Works
Restaurant operations are usually not a single straight line. A branch may have two inventory paths:
Path A: Raw Material to Production to Sale
purchase raw materials -> stock ingredients -> production or recipe -> sell dish
Path B: Direct Purchase to Sale
purchase finished item -> stock -> sale
This matters because a restaurant may sell both prepared dishes and direct-sale items such as bottled drinks or snacks. SmartBillPos is designed to support that reality.
What SmartBillPos Solves for Restaurants and Cafes
Order-Type Based Billing
In restaurant mode, billing should behave like order capture. SmartBillPos can support workflows around:
- Dine In
- Takeaway
- Delivery
- Counter
This helps the team understand how each order should move through service.
Dining Table and Table or Token Flow
Restaurant staff need a practical way to link orders to the correct place. SmartBillPos supports both configured dining tables and a fallback table or token reference.
That helps with:
- dine-in table assignment
- takeaway token workflows
- easier order lookup
- cleaner handoff between staff

Order Staff and Kitchen Status
Restaurants need more than cashier visibility. They need operational ownership.
SmartBillPos can support restaurant fields such as:
- order staff
- kitchen status
This helps the branch track who took the order and where it is in the kitchen cycle.
Typical kitchen statuses include:
- Pending
- Preparing
- Ready
- Served
- Not Required
KOT Workflow and Better Kitchen Communication
The restaurant flow should work like a KOT system:
- Staff captures the order.
- The order goes to the kitchen.
- The kitchen prepares the items.
- Kitchen status is updated.
- Front-of-house serves the table or hands over the order.
- Payment is completed when appropriate.
This is a major reason restaurants choose restaurant-ready software instead of generic billing tools.
Menu Modifiers Instead of Product Duplication
Restaurant customization should usually be handled with modifiers, not by creating a separate product for every variation.
For example, one menu item may need modifier groups such as:
- protein
- spice level
- add-ons
That keeps the menu cleaner while still helping the kitchen receive clearer instructions.
Better Order Editing
Restaurant orders change often. A useful system must support controlled edits such as:
- adding dishes
- removing items
- changing modifiers
- moving tables
- updating kitchen status
- changing payment state
SmartBillPos supports this kind of real restaurant workflow much more naturally than a simple invoice-only tool.
What Restaurants Should Compare Before Buying
1. Is it built for restaurant workflow?
Look for tables, modifiers, order staff, kitchen status, and KOT-friendly behavior.
2. Can the team learn it quickly?
The best system is one staff can use confidently during rush periods.
3. Does it support both service and stock logic?
Restaurants often sell both menu items and direct-sale products.
4. Is support practical and local?
Food businesses need help during real business hours, not delayed responses.
5. Can it scale from one outlet to several?
Branch growth should not require a completely different system later.
If you want to compare plan value directly, see the SmartBillPos pricing page.
Is SmartBillPos POS a Good Fit for Small Restaurants?
Yes. SmartBillPos POS works well for:
- cafes
- bakeries
- takeaway counters
- family restaurants
- dine-in outlets
- growing multi-branch food businesses
You can explore broader use cases on the Industries page.
Final Thoughts
The best POS system in Sri Lanka for a restaurant is the one that helps the team take orders faster, communicate better with the kitchen, manage tables clearly, and complete billing without confusion.
SmartBillPos does that by combining order-type based billing, table handling, KOT-style workflow, modifiers, and kitchen status visibility in one platform. If you want to see whether it fits your menu and service model, review pricing or contact SmartBillPos team for a demo.